Ted Pella is the supplier I use. Lots of options, compounds, pastes, and liquids for sharpening scientific tools. Sizes range from 45 microns down to 0.1 micron.

There are correct amounts of powder to use, too much will lower your BESS scores significantly, too little takes more, 1 gram per oz of water is best, if water is the suspension medium.
